Do you want good quality sound?

Unfortunately small speaker sizes cannot give you good rumbling bass or
even the best high range sounds. Some games really sound good with big
thumping bass for gunshots and explosions.

Take a look at a 3 piece speaker setup. Having a separate bass speaker
means the other two speakers are free to produce better quality mid and
high range sound.

They make an attractive looking setup that will give you great sound for
both music and games.

Final thoughts on the right computer speakers for you ...


The best way to get the right speaker system for you is simply to have a
good think about your requirements. Surround systems are great but you
need space to put the rear speakers and room on the floor for the sub woofer.
